Robert Lee Starkey, 82, of Palmer, Nebraska finished his final race to the finish line on Wednesday, March 5, 2025, at the Howard County Medical Center in St. Paul, Nebraska with his family by his side.

A Celebration of his life will be held from 5-7 P.M. on Friday, March 14, 2025, at the American Legion Club in Palmer.  In lieu of flowers, memorials are suggested to the family for later designation.

Robert was born on December 21, 1942, to Bruce and Wilhelmina “Minnie” (Hild) Starkey in Palmer, Nebraska.  He graduated from Palmer High School in 1960.  He was united in marriage to Maxine DeMary on June 16, 1962, in St. Paul, where they raised their 4 children, Monica, Michele, Michael, and Mark.  He learned at a young age, the “carpentry trade” from his father.  Robert took over the Starkey Construction Company and loved working alongside his sons, Mike and Mark, until Mark took over the business. In retirement, Robert would still drive to the job sites making sure everything was just right. Owning several racehorses, the sound of hooves on the track was always thrilling and he loved meeting trainers, jockeys, and fellow race fans who became friends.  He spent countless hours on the waters of Sherman fishing in tournaments and trying to catch that master angler. Other hobbies included hunting, trapping, and watching Husker volleyball and basketball, he especially took pride in his garden and canning ability...LOVING every minute of it.
